When deciding whether to swap or trade cryptocurrencies using a crypto wallet, it is essential to understand the difference between the two. Swapping involves exchanging one cryptocurrency for another directly, often facilitated by decentralized exchanges or automated market makers. On the other hand, trading encompasses buying and selling cryptocurrencies on traditional or digital asset exchanges, based on market prices and trading pairs. The choice between swapping and trading ultimately depends on factors like transaction fees, speed, liquidity, and personal investment goals.

Basic Concepts

Private Keys and Public Addresses

Private keys are cryptographic codes that grant access to a user's cryptocurrency holdings. They must be kept secure and confidential to prevent unauthorized access to the funds. In contrast, public addresses are identifiers used to receive cryptocurrencies and are meant to be shared publicly. The relationship between private keys and public addresses forms the basis of secure cryptocurrency transactions, ensuring that only the authorized holder can initiate fund transfers. While private keys offer full control and ownership of funds, public addresses enable seamless transactions within the blockchain network.

Brain Wallets

How Brain Wallets Work

Brain wallets operate by allowing users to generate private keys based on a passphrase chosen by the user. This unique feature offers a memorizable way to access cryptocurrencies, eliminating the need for physical storage. However, users must create strong and complex passphrases to mitigate the risk of unauthorized access.

Risk Factors

Despite their innovative approach to storage, brain wallets pose inherent risks due to the human-created passphrases. Weak passphrases can be vulnerable to brute force attacks, leading to potential loss of funds. Users must exercise caution and adhere to robust security practices when utilizing brain wallets to safeguard their digital assets.

Multisignature Wallets

Enhancing Security with Multisig

Multisignature wallets serve as an advanced security feature that requires multiple private keys to authorize transactions, exponentially enhancing the safeguarding of digital assets. By distributing key management among different parties, multisig adds an extra layer of security and reduces the risk of a single point of failure. The key characteristic of enhancing security with multisig is its decentralized approach, allowing multiple users to participate in the authentication process. This collaborative feature ensures greater accountability and minimizes the likelihood of unauthorized transactions or fraudulent activities.

How Multisig Transactions Work

Understanding how multisignature (multisig) transactions work is essential for navigating the intricate security landscape of crypto wallets effectively. When initiating a multisig transaction, multiple parties must sign off on the transfer of funds, ensuring consensus and validation before execution. The unique feature of multisig transactions is their fault-tolerant nature, as the involvement of multiple signatories adds redundancy and security to the process. While multisig transactions offer enhanced security and accountability, users should be mindful of key management practices and the distribution of private keys to prevent potential complications or authorization challenges.
